sched/uclamp: Make select_idle_capacity() use util_fits_cpu()
[ Upstream commit b759caa1d9f667b94727b2ad12589cbc4ce13a82 ] Use the new util_fits_cpu() to ensure migration margin and capacity pressure are taken into account correctly when uclamp is being used otherwise we will fail to consider CPUs as fitting in scenarios where they should.
